5-Door Mahindra Thar Interior Spied for the First Time

Yet again, a test mule of the 5-door Mahindra Thar was spotted testing. But this time, we got to see its interiors. It is already being speculated that Mahindra is already planning to reveal the 5-Door monster on 26th January.

Are there any major changes on the inside?

  • looking at the spy shots, we can see no major changes.
  • However, after having a closer look, we did find some minor additions. These include a sunglass holder, a front armrest (which doubles up as a storage compartment) and grab handles on the A-pillars.
5-door-Thar Interior
5-door-Thar Interior
  • Other than these minor updates, the is as same as the existing 3-door model.
  • Although the test mule does not get touchscreen infotainment on display, the 5-door Thar is expected to get an updated touchscreen infotainment system powered by the Mahindra AdrenoX software.
  • This means that the 5-door Mahindra Thar will get the same infotainment system as the Mahindra XUV700.
  • Other than that, We also expect the boot space to increase by almost 300mm.
  • Its longer and more agile wheelbase will the Thar regulate its Breakover angle.
  • On the mechanical front, it is expected to get specifications of the current-gen 3-door Mahindra Thar.
